The week has been a truly rewarding one for Dr. Pradeep Moonot, marked by two significant contributions to orthopaedic literature.

In collaboration with his former fellows, Dr. Moonot’s latest article has been published in the prestigious Journal of Bone and Joint Surgery (JBJS). The paper presents a novel approach to managing a rare and complex case of recurrent dislocation of the 5th metatarsophalangeal (MTP) joint - a condition that poses unique diagnostic and treatment challenges for clinicians. This work not only expands current understanding but also offers valuable insights for orthopaedic surgeons worldwide.

In addition, Dr. Moonot has co-authored an expert consensus manuscript titled “Role of Nutraceuticals in Osteoarthritis”, which has been featured in the International Journal of Orthopaedic Sciences. This publication discusses the potential of nutraceuticals as supportive therapy in managing osteoarthritis, highlighting evidence-based perspectives from leading experts in the field.
